From owner-freebsd-mobile Wed Dec 5 17:15:38 2001 Delivered-To: freebsd-mobile@freebsd.org Received: from hotmail.com (f117.law12.hotmail.com [64.4.19.117]) by hub.freebsd.org (Postfix) with ESMTP id 0C1AA37B419 for ; Wed, 5 Dec 2001 17:15:36 -0800 (PST) Received: from mail pickup service by hotmail.com with Microsoft SMTPSVC; Wed, 5 Dec 2001 17:15:35 -0800 Received: from 192.41.0.9 by lw12fd.law12.hotmail.msn.com with HTTP; Thu, 06 Dec 2001 01:15:35 GMT X-Originating-IP: [192.41.0.9] From: "Max Flatulence" To: freebsd-mobile@freebsd.org Subject: dual fan inspiron, only one fan used Date: Wed, 05 Dec 2001 18:15:35 -0700 Mime-Version: 1.0 Content-Type: text/plain; format=flowed Message-ID: X-OriginalArrivalTime: 06 Dec 2001 01:15:35.0934 (UTC) FILETIME=[824799E0:01C17DF3] Sender: owner-freebsd-mobile@FreeBSD.ORG Precedence: bulk List-ID: List-Archive: (Web Archive) List-Help: (List Instructions) List-Subscribe: List-Unsubscribe: X-Loop: FreeBSD.org Hi, I have a Dell Inspiron 8000 and it has two cpu fans. Under MS Windows both fans are used to cool the cpu. Under freebsd only one fan turns on. This laptop typically runs freebsd 8 to 13 hours per day. The fan that runs under freebsd recently died and Dell had to do an entire motherboard swap to replace the fans. Watching someone you have never seen before render your laptop into a pile of components can be unnerving! My question is this: Does anyone know of a way that I can utilize both fans in the proper manner (both fans used, variable speeds)? I have a friend with the same laptop. He runs red hat linux and he found something that controls the fans in the proper manner. The application (I believe it has kernel hooks) runs both fans at variable speeds based on the temperature of the cpu. As far as I have been able to tell, only one fan ever runs under freebsd and it only runs at one speed. I am concerned that the cpu fans are not properly used and that damage is occuring to my laptop. Thanks in advance for any help.
